The Cerralbo Museum has an extensive history. It was created by Mr. Enrique de Aguilera y Gamboa, 17th Marquis of Cerralbo (1845-1922) who throughout his life combined his dedication to politics and history with his sensitivity towards the Fine Arts. Paintings, sculptures, ceramic pieces, glass, tapestries, furniture, coins, medals, drawings, engravings, clocks, arms, armour and archaeological objects, just to mention the most outstanding, confer a special charm to the palace which besides being one of the most important aristocratic residences, provides visitors with a panoramic view of daily life in Madrid with literary discussions, dancing and parlour secrets...
